The 2015 OCL Annual Meeting Luncheon will be held on Wednesday, June 10th at Drumlins in Syracuse. Keynote speaker is Matt Leighninger, Executive Director of the Deliberative Democracy Consortium, an alliance of the major organizations and leading scholars in the field of public engagement. The Onondaga Citizens League Board of Directors has announced that the 2015 OCL study will focus on Central New York’s mobility system, including public transit and alternative models of transportation and access for area residents.
